Original price $45.00; markdown 22%
Setler79 [48]

First convert 22 to decimal form. You do this by dividing the percent by 100.
22 / 100 = .22

Then multiply the dollar amount by the percentage in decimal form.

$45 * .22 = $9.9

So 22% of $45 is $9.9.

Then you subtract $9.9 from $45.

$45 - $9.9 = $35.1
